Side-by-side comparison
Roundabout | Carmageddon: Max Damage | |
|---|---|---|
| Released | 2014 | 2016 |
| Genres | Action, Indie, Adventure, Casual | Action |
| Platforms | Windows, macOS, Linux | Windows |
| Steam Deck | Deck Verified | Deck Unsupported |
| Price | 9.99 USD | 16.99 USD |
| Steam reviews | 93.1% positive (375 reviews) | 79.2% positive (1,272 reviews) |
| Multiplayer | Single-player only | Multi-player |
| Developers | No Goblin | Stainless Games Ltd |

- Does Roundabout have multiplayer like Carmageddon: Max Damage?
- No. Carmageddon: Max Damage supports multiplayer on Steam (Multi-player), while Roundabout is listed as single-player only.
